What is an email operations manager?

Email Operations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the planning, execution, and optimization of an organization's email marketing and communication strategies. They manage email campaigns, monitor deliverability, ensure compliance with regulations, and analyze performance metrics to improve engagement. Additionally, they often coordinate with marketing, IT, and sales teams to ensure that email communications align with broader business objectives.

How does an email operations man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ure campaign success?

An Email Operations Manager works closely with marketing, sales, IT, and creative teams to coordinate and execute email campaigns. This collaboration involves aligning messaging with broader marketing strategies, ensuring technical compatibility with CRM and automation tools, and adhering to brand guidelines. Regular communication and cross-functional meetings help the manager address challenges like data integration, deliverability, and compliance, ensuring campaigns launch smoothly and meet performance goals.

What is the difference between Email Operations Manager vs Email Marketing Specialist?

AspectEmail Operations ManagerEmail Marketing Specialist
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in marketing, communications, or related field; experience with email platformsBachelor's degree; certifications like HubSpot Email Marketing or Mailchimp
Work EnvironmentOversees email systems, manages teams, ensures technical performanceCreates campaigns, analyzes metrics, designs email content
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in companies with large email infrastructures, tech, and e-commerceCommon in marketing agencies, retail, and B2C brands

The Email Operations Manager focuses on managing email systems, technical performance, and team coordination, while the Email Marketing Specialist concentrates on campaign creation, content, and engagement metrics. Both roles require email platform knowledge but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Our Organization  

CDP, a Boston-based public benefit corporation, uses the collaborative fundraising model to improve the operational efficiency and revenue generation capacity of the public media system. CDP currently provides more than 230 NPR and PBS public media organizations (PMOs) with outsourced marketing, data analytics, fundraising, and technology services. These services help PMOs raise more net income, grow their donor files faster, lower their fundraising costs, and free up development talent allowing stations to better focus on local engagement. Since its inception, CDP has delivered more than $1 billion in membership revenue for local PMOs participating in its services and has become the most widely adopted Public Media service in the history of public broadcasting. 


Just as CDP is committed to supporting public media organizations around the country, we are equally committed to supporting each of our team in their own professional development.


For more information visit www.cdpcommunity.org

 

Digital Production Team

The Digital Production Team is part of CDP’s Fundraising Operations Department and supports the Member Services Bureau, or MSB, cooperative.

The team manages web donation forms and a high-volume email solicitation program for more than 50+ public media organizations. Each year, the team sends more than 75-million emails and supports the processing of more than 350,000 new donations through the webforms it maintains. 

Position Overview

Reporting to the Senior Director of Fundraising Operations, this role manages the end-to-end email production process, including scheduling, asset coordination, campaign setup, HTML production, quality assurance, approvals, deployment, operational reporting, and the management of the two Email Production Specialists on the team. 

This position has a dual mandate: supporting the scalable execution of the MSB Email Solicitation Program while also addressing the individualized email solicitation needs of MSB stations when those needs align with the cooperative’s service model. 

The position works extensively in Iterable and partners closely with Strategic Marketing & Fundraising Services, or SMFS, which owns email strategy, messaging, and testing priorities. Success in this role requires exceptional attention to detail, excellent copy-editing and proofreading skills, strong technical email production capabilities, and the ability to manage a complex, high-volume campaign calendar.

Key Responsibilities

  • Coach and mentor the Email Production Specialists on the team, fostering a culture of precision, accountability, and continuous process improvement.
  • Build, test, schedule, and deploy email campaigns in Iterable.
  • Manage segmentation, dynamic content, catalogs, templates, snippets, and station-specific campaign variations.
  • Write, edit, and troubleshoot responsive HTML and CSS for email.
  • Manage the email solicitation calendar and coordinate campaign assets, requirements, deadlines, proofs, and approvals.
  • Conduct detailed quality assurance of copy, creative, links, tracking, audiences, suppression rules, personalization, and dynamic content.
  • Monitor deliverability metrics, investigate issues, and coordinate corrective action when needed.
  • Support IP warming and email onboarding activities for new MSB stations.
  • Track station participation (opt-ins and opt-outs) for all solicitations.
  • Maintain campaign documentation, and operating procedures.
  • Identify and implement improvements that strengthen quality, efficiency, and scalability.
  • Serve as the primary operational contact for email production questions and escalations.
  • Partner with SMFS, Digital Production, client services, data, and technology teams to execute campaigns accurately and on schedule.
